  9. As part of my guitar rotation . I have and practice on a Jaguar almost every day at home . Having said that , To me It sure looks like the guitar he is using in the video is beat to hell a modified Fender Jaguar w lipstick pick ups .... It is easy to spot the difference between a Jag and a Jazzmaster because The Jazzmaster does not have all the extra switches on the lower horn of the guitars body . Also The Jaguar has a chrome plate on the upper horn that houses the controls that offers a separate setting for the neck pick up that can be recalled by flipping the switch while leaving the other settings on the lower switches as they were to be recalled . The Traditional Fender Jazzmaster does have a separate control to dial in the neck pick up and set it autonomously from the 3 pick up switch , the thing is the switch on the Jazzmaster is built into the pick guard while the switch on the a traditional Jaguar is the chrome one separate from the pick guard as clearly seen in his video .The few times I saw guitar closeups in the video it appears he may have kept the switch plate cover and not the switches on the lower bout . As far as the neck pick up goes it is hard to tell if it is MIA or a lowered neck pick up .... Since the Jaguar is a short scale neck and the Jazzmaster is a long scale neck it is doubtful any one could swap necks and do a conversion easily ..for that to happen one would have to re drill and relocate the bridge Kenny

  15. It sounds like you are gonna be in for a bumpy ride for a while . Housebreaking a puppy is a commitment and it may bring you into the championship rounds of learning patience in places you never knew you had . It may be a good idea to approach training your new puppy from multiple angles of approach . Puppy pads when you are spending time with the puppy ...the reason for them is not only can they help keep poops and whizzes contained , you can heap praise and reward once the puppy starts to get the memo to use them . Learning to praise your dog at the exact time when it does something right is the most powerful motivation and tool you have on your side . Another thing to consider is crate training the dog . Dogs will generally go in their safe space once they have learned to feel safe and enjoy spending time in the crate. Think of a dogs crate as the dogs equivalent of a man cave where they can chill out in it . I feed my dog in his crate ( non liquids ) give him treats and a chew toy and he loves being in there when he knows I'm home ....when I go out he seems OK ...much better than before An added benefit is once they are in the crate it frees you up to focus on things you want to do ..like your music or fill in the blank ... When it becomes time to "let the dog out" you can guide your puppy to a safe place to do his bizznez because chances are he or she will be excited and want to go anyway . This is the golden opportunity to reward him when he does something right As far as cleaning supplies to keep on hand ...White Vinegar mixed with water will clean and eliminate odors from hard surfaces . Hydrogen Peroxide mixed with water works great for cleaning up wee stains on carpets and rugs ...also works for number 2 ....
